Searched defs:sc (Results 1 - 25 of 51) sorted by relevance

123

/arch/parisc/lib/
H A Dmemset.c28 memset (void *dstpp, int sc, size_t len) argument
30 unsigned int c = sc;
/arch/ia64/kernel/
H A Dsigframe.h22 struct sigcontext sc; member in struct:sigframe
/arch/mn10300/kernel/
H A Dsigframe.h17 struct sigcontext sc; member in struct:sigframe
H A Dsignal.c38 struct sigcontext __user *sc, long *_d0)
48 #define COPY(x) err |= __get_user(regs->x, &sc->x)
68 err |= __get_user(tmpflags, &sc->epsw);
76 err |= __get_user(buf, &sc->fpucontext);
84 err |= __get_user(*_d0, &sc->d0);
103 if (__get_user(set.sig[0], &frame->sc.oldmask))
113 if (restore_sigcontext(current_frame(), &frame->sc, &d0))
156 static int setup_sigcontext(struct sigcontext __user *sc, argument
163 #define COPY(x) err |= __put_user(regs->x, &sc->x)
178 err |= __put_user(tmp ? fpuctx : NULL, &sc
37 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c, long *_d0) argument
[all...]
/arch/x86/include/asm/
H A Dsigframe.h26 struct sigcontext_ia32 sc; member in struct:sigframe_ia32
/arch/arm/boot/compressed/
H A Dstring.c61 const char *sc = s; local
63 while (*sc != '\0')
64 sc++;
65 return sc - s;
/arch/avr32/kernel/
H A Dsignal.c32 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
36 #define COPY(x) err |= __get_user(regs->x, &sc->x)
102 setup_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s) argument
106 #define COPY(x) err |= __put_user(regs->x, &sc->x)
/arch/hexagon/kernel/
H A Dsignal.c47 static int setup_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
52 err |= copy_to_user(&sc->sc_regs.r0, &regs->r00,
55 err |= __put_user(regs->sa0, &sc->sc_regs.sa0);
56 err |= __put_user(regs->lc0, &sc->sc_regs.lc0);
57 err |= __put_user(regs->sa1, &sc->sc_regs.sa1);
58 err |= __put_user(regs->lc1, &sc->sc_regs.lc1);
59 err |= __put_user(regs->m0, &sc->sc_regs.m0);
60 err |= __put_user(regs->m1, &sc->sc_regs.m1);
61 err |= __put_user(regs->usr, &sc->sc_regs.usr);
62 err |= __put_user(regs->preds, &sc
76 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
[all...]
/arch/m68k/include/asm/
H A Dstring.h10 const char *sc = s; local
19 : "+a" (sc), "+d" (count));
20 return sc - s;
/arch/parisc/kernel/
H A Dsignal32.c63 restore_sigcontext32(struct compat_sigcontext __user *sc, struct compat_regfile __user * rf, argument
74 DBG(2,"restore_sigcontext32: sc = 0x%p, rf = 0x%p, regs = 0x%p\n", sc, rf, regs);
75 DBG(2,"restore_sigcontext32: compat_sigcontext is %#lx bytes\n", sizeof(*sc));
77 err |= __get_user(compat_reg,&sc->sc_gr[regn]);
85 DBG(2,"restore_sigcontext32: sc->sc_fr = 0x%p (%#lx)\n",sc->sc_fr, sizeof(sc->sc_fr));
87 err |= __copy_from_user(regs->fr, sc->sc_fr, sizeof(regs->fr));
92 err |= __get_user(compat_reg, &sc
142 setup_sigcontext32(struct compat_sigcontext __user *sc, struct compat_regfile __user * rf, struct pt_regs *regs, int in_syscall) argument
[all...]
/arch/blackfin/kernel/
H A Dsignal.c41 rt_rest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c, int *pr0) argument
49 #define RESTORE(x) err |= __get_user(regs->x, &sc->sc_##x)
56 err |= __get_user(usp, &sc->sc_usp);
108 static inline int rt_setup_sigcontext(struct sigcontext *sc, struct pt_regs *regs) argument
112 #define SETUP(x) err |= __put_user(regs->x, &sc->sc_##x)
118 err |= __put_user(rdusp(), &sc->sc_usp);
/arch/c6x/kernel/
H A Dsignal.c38 struct sigcontext __user *sc)
43 #define COPY(x) (err |= __get_user(regs->x, &sc->sc_##x))
100 static int setup_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s, argument
105 err |= __put_user(mask, &sc->sc_mask);
108 #define COPY(x) (err |= __put_user(regs->x, &sc->sc_##x))
37 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
/arch/cris/arch-v10/kernel/
H A Dsignal.c49 struct sigcontext sc; member in struct:sigframe
64 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
72 /* restore the regs from &sc->regs (same as sc, since regs is first)
73 * (sc is already checked for VERIFY_READ since the sigframe was
77 if (__copy_from_user(regs, sc, sizeof(struct pt_regs)))
84 /* restore the old USP as it was before we stacked the sc etc.
89 err |= __get_user(old_usp, &sc->usp);
120 if (__get_user(set.sig[0], &frame->sc.oldmask)
128 if (restore_sigcontext(regs, &frame->sc))
178 setup_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s, unsigned long mask) argument
[all...]
/arch/m32r/kernel/
H A Dsignal.c45 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c, argument
53 #define COPY(x) err |= __get_user(regs->x, &sc->sc_##x)
83 err |= __get_user(*r0_p, &sc->sc_r0);
122 setup_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s, argument
127 #define COPY(x) err |= __put_user(regs->x, &sc->sc_##x)
156 err |= __put_user(mask, &sc->oldmask);
/arch/metag/kernel/
H A Dsignal.c46 struct sigcontext __user *sc)
54 &sc->regs);
58 &sc->cb);
62 &sc->rp);
102 static int setup_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s, argument
108 &sc->regs);
113 &sc->cb);
117 &sc->rp);
135 err |= __put_user(mask, &sc->oldmask);
45 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
/arch/microblaze/kernel/
H A Dsignal.c48 struct sigcontext sc; member in struct:sigframe
60 struct sigcontext __user *sc, int *rval_p)
64 #define COPY(x) {err |= __get_user(regs->x, &sc->regs.x); }
120 setup_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s, argument
125 #define COPY(x) {err |= __put_user(regs->x, &sc->regs.x); }
139 err |= __put_user(mask, &sc->oldmask);
59 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c, int *rval_p) argument
/arch/openrisc/kernel/
H A Dsignal.c44 struct sigcontext __user *sc)
52 * Restore the regs from &sc->regs.
53 * (sc is already checked for VERIFY_READ since the sigframe was
56 err |= __copy_from_user(regs, sc->regs.gpr, 32 * sizeof(unsigned long));
57 err |= __copy_from_user(&regs->pc, &sc->regs.pc, sizeof(unsigned long));
58 err |= __copy_from_user(&regs->sr, &sc->regs.sr, sizeof(unsigned long));
110 static int setup_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
118 err |= __copy_to_user(sc->regs.gpr, regs, 32 * sizeof(unsigned long));
119 err |= __copy_to_user(&sc->regs.pc, &regs->pc, sizeof(unsigned long));
120 err |= __copy_to_user(&sc
43 rest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
[all...]
/arch/powerpc/boot/
H A Dstdio.c17 const char *sc; local
19 for (sc = s; count-- && *sc != '\0'; ++sc)
21 return sc - s;
/arch/s390/include/asm/
H A Dnmi.h33 __u32 sc : 1; /* 17 storage error corrected */ member in struct:mci
/arch/s390/kernel/
H A Dsignal.c64 struct sigcontext sc; member in struct:sigframe
251 if (__copy_from_user(&set.sig, &frame->sc.oldmask, _SIGMASK_COPY_SIZE))
326 struct sigcontext sc; local
348 memcpy(&sc.oldmask, &set->sig, _SIGMASK_COPY_SIZE);
349 sc.sregs = (_sigregs __user __force *) &frame->sregs;
350 if (__copy_to_user(&frame->sc, &sc, sizeof(frame->sc)))
390 regs->gprs[3] = (unsigned long) &frame->sc;
/arch/score/kernel/
H A Dsignal.c44 static int setup_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
49 reg = regs->cp0_epc; err |= __put_user(reg, &sc->sc_pc);
50 err |= __put_user(regs->cp0_psr, &sc->sc_psr);
51 err |= __put_user(regs->cp0_condition, &sc->sc_condition);
56 err |= __put_user(reg, &sc->sc_regs[i]); \
70 reg = regs->ceh; err |= __put_user(reg, &sc->sc_mdceh);
71 reg = regs->cel; err |= __put_user(reg, &sc->sc_mdcel);
72 err |= __put_user(regs->cp0_ecr, &sc->sc_ecr);
73 err |= __put_user(regs->cp0_ema, &sc->sc_ema);
78 static int restore_sigcontext(struct pt_regs *regs, struct sigcontext __user *sc) argument
[all...]
/arch/x86/boot/
H A Dstring.c130 const char *sc; local
132 for (sc = s; *sc != '\0'; ++sc)
134 return sc - s;
/arch/x86/mm/
H A Dpageattr-test.c113 struct split_state sa, sb, sc; local
221 failed += print_split(&sc);
/arch/alpha/kernel/
H A Dsignal.c125 struct sigcontext sc; member in struct:sigframe
147 restore_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s) argument
151 long i, err = __get_user(regs->pc, &sc->sc_pc);
157 err |= __get_user(regs->r0, sc->sc_regs+0);
158 err |= __get_user(regs->r1, sc->sc_regs+1);
159 err |= __get_user(regs->r2, sc->sc_regs+2);
160 err |= __get_user(regs->r3, sc->sc_regs+3);
161 err |= __get_user(regs->r4, sc->sc_regs+4);
162 err |= __get_user(regs->r5, sc->sc_regs+5);
163 err |= __get_user(regs->r6, sc
202 do_sigreturn(struct sigcontext __user *sc) argument
281 setup_sigcontext(struct sigcontext __user *sc, struct pt_regs *regs, unsigned long mask, unsigned long sp) argument
[all...]
/arch/arm/mach-omap2/
H A Dclockdomains3xxx_data.c500 struct clockdomain **sc; local
517 sc = (rev == OMAP3430_REV_ES1_0) ?
520 clkdm_register_clkdms(sc);

Completed in 569 milliseconds

123